Big changes are in the forecast tonight. Expect a very warm Tuesday will mostly cloudy skies. Mist and haze are expected as southeast winds draw in warm, humid conditions throughout the afternoon. A few light drizzles or shower are possible for neighborhoods north of IH-37, but meaningful rainfall is not expected. An arctic cold front (a strong one) will bring very strong north winds tonight. Behind the front, much colder arctic air will drop temperatures 40-50 degrees between Tuesday afternoon's highs near 80ºF to Wednesday morning's low temperatures in the upper 30s.

This very cold weather will last through the end of the week. Be sure to protect the 4 P's - people, pets, plants, and pipes. While freezing temperatures are expected for a few hours on Thursday morning, strong winds will make dangerous wind chills. Children, elderly folks, and furry friends are the most susceptible to cold-related illness and extra care should be taken to ensure they stay warm this week!
